概括
复发性缓解性多发性硬化症 (RRMS) 的认知障碍并不总是不可逆转的. 基线身体残疾,而不是患者报告的结果,预测了RRMS患者开始新治疗的未来认知衰退.

背景情况:
- 认知障碍 (CI) 在复发性缓解性多发性硬化症 (RRMS) 中很常见,但通常被认为是不可逆转的.
- 最近的研究表明,RRMS中的CI是异质的,而不是均渐进的.
- 有限的研究存在于RRMS认知衰退的基线预测因素,特别是使用患者报告的结果措施 (PROMs).
研究的目的:
- 在启动新的疾病修饰治疗后36个月内调查RRMS患者的认知状态变化.
- 确定未来认知衰退的基线预测因素,包括PROMs.
主要方法:
- 在36个月内对59名RRMS患者进行前性研究.
- 每年进行多参数评估:临床,神经心理,MRI指标和自我报告问卷.
- 纵向逻辑回归分析以确定认知衰退的基线预测因素.
主要成果:
- 33名 (56%) 患者在基线时具有CI;17名 (35%) 在36个月后.
- 在具有基线CI的患者中,20人在随访时表现出认知改善或较少的受损领域.
- 基线身体残疾 (EDSS) 是未来认知能力下降的最强预测因素 (OR:2.17;p=0.03).
- PROMs没有预测未来的认知衰退.
结论:
- 在MS的认知障碍是一个动态和异质的过程.
- 基线身体残疾是RRMS认知衰退的关键预测因素.
- 目前,PROMs不能预测这一群体的认知衰退.

Sometimes we want to see how people change over time, as in studies of human development and lifespan. When we test the same group of individuals repeatedly over an extended period of time, we are conducting longitudinal research. Longitudinal research is a research design in which data-gathering is administered repeatedly over an extended period of time.
